Understand Your Needs
Before you start shopping, take a moment to think about what you really need. Are you looking for a specific item, or are you just browsing? Knowing your needs can save you time and help you avoid impulse purchases.
Make a List: Write down the items you need. This will keep you focused and prevent you from getting sidetracked by unnecessary purchases.
Set a Budget: Determine how much you are willing to spend. This will help you make better decisions and avoid overspending.
Research Before You Buy
Once you know what you want, it’s time to do some research. This step is crucial for ensuring you get the best deal.
Compare Prices: Use price comparison websites to find the best deals. Websites like Google Shopping or PriceGrabber can help you see prices from different retailers.
Read Reviews: Look for customer reviews on the product you are considering. This can provide valuable insights into the quality and performance of the item.
Choose Reputable Retailers
Not all online stores are created equal. It’s important to shop from reputable retailers to ensure a safe and satisfying experience.
Check for Security: Look for websites that use HTTPS in their URL. This indicates that the site is secure and your personal information is protected.
Look for Contact Information: A trustworthy retailer will provide clear contact information, including a phone number and email address. This shows they are available to assist you if needed.
Pay Attention to Shipping Costs
Shipping costs can significantly affect the total price of your purchase. Be sure to factor these into your budget.
Free Shipping Offers: Many retailers offer free shipping on orders over a certain amount. Consider adding extra items to your cart to qualify for free shipping.
Delivery Times: Check the estimated delivery times. If you need an item quickly, make sure the retailer can meet your timeline.
Use Coupons and Discounts
Before finalizing your purchase, look for any available coupons or discounts. This can help you save money on your order.
Sign Up for Newsletters: Many retailers offer discounts to new subscribers. Signing up for newsletters can give you access to exclusive deals.
Use Coupon Websites: Websites like RetailMeNot or Honey can help you find valid coupon codes for your favorite stores.
Keep Track of Your Orders
Once you have made your purchase, it’s important to keep track of your order. This will help you stay informed about shipping and delivery.
Save Confirmation Emails: After placing an order, save the confirmation email. This will contain important information about your purchase.
Track Your Shipment: Most retailers provide tracking information. Use this to monitor the status of your delivery.
Be Aware of Return Policies
Understanding a retailer’s return policy is crucial in case you need to return an item.
Read the Policy: Before making a purchase, take a moment to read the return policy. This will inform you of the time frame and conditions for returns.
Keep Packaging: If you think you might return an item, keep the original packaging. This can make the return process easier.
Protect Your Personal Information
When shopping online, it’s essential to protect your personal information.
Use Strong Passwords: Create strong, unique passwords for your online accounts. Avoid using easily guessable information.
Monitor Your Accounts: Regularly check your bank and credit card statements for any unauthorized charges.
Stay Informed About Scams
Online shopping can sometimes attract scams. Being aware of common scams can help you avoid falling victim.
Watch for Too-Good-To-Be-True Deals: If a deal seems too good to be true, it probably is. Be cautious of prices that are significantly lower than average.
Verify Seller Information: If you are buying from a marketplace, check the seller’s ratings and reviews. This can help you gauge their reliability.
